/**
* @name CompoundPath
*
* @class A compound path contains two or more paths, holes are drawn
* where the paths overlap. All the paths in a compound path take on the
* style of the backmost path and can be accessed through its
* {@link Item#children} list.
*
* @extends PathItem
*/
var CompoundPath = PathItem.extend(/** @lends CompoundPath# */{
_class: 'CompoundPath',
_serializeFields: {
children: []
},
/**
* Creates a new compound path item and places it in the active layer.
*
* @param {Path[]} [paths] the paths to place within the compound path.
*
* @example {@paperscript}
* // Create a circle shaped path with a hole in it:
* var circle = new Path.Circle({
* center: new Point(50, 50),
* radius: 30
* });
*
* var innerCircle = new Path.Circle({
* center: new Point(50, 50),
* radius: 10
* });
*
* var compoundPath = new CompoundPath([circle, innerCircle]);
* compoundPath.fillColor = 'red';
*
* // Move the inner circle 5pt to the right:
* compoundPath.children[1].position.x += 5;
*/
initialize: function CompoundPath(arg) {
// CompoundPath has children and supports named children.
this._children = [];
this._namedChildren = {};
if (!this._initialize(arg))
this.addChildren(Array.isArray(arg) ? arg : arguments);
},
insertChildren: function insertChildren(index, items, _preserve) {
// Pass on 'path' for _type, to make sure that only paths are added as
// children.
items = insertChildren.base.call(this, index, items, _preserve, 'path');
// All children except for the bottom one (first one in list) are set
// to anti-clockwise orientation, so that they appear as holes, but
// only if their orientation was not already specified before
// (= _clockwise is defined).
for (var i = 0, l = !_preserve && items && items.length; i < l; i++) {
var item = items[i];
if (item._clockwise === undefined)
item.setClockwise(item._index === 0);
}
return items;
},
